3.

一副四十张的牌中,数字 1122\ldots1010 各出现四次。先从牌中取走一对数字相同的牌,并且不将它们放回。设接着随机抽出的两张牌也组成一对的概率为 m/nm/n,其中 mmnn 是互质的正整数。求 m+nm + n

A deck of forty cards consists of four 11's, four 22's, ,\ldots, and four 1010's. A matching pair (two cards with the same number) is removed from the deck. Given that these cards are not returned to the deck, let m/nm/n be the probability that two randomly selected cards also form a pair, where mm and nn are relatively prime positive integers. Find m+n.m + n.

答案:758
知识点:基本概率组合
难度评级:2020
解答:

取走相同数字的一对后,还剩 3838 张牌:九个数字各有四张,一个数字只剩两张。能抽成一对的抽法数为 9(42)+(22)=54+1=559\binom{4}{2} + \binom{2}{2} = 54 + 1 = 55,而所有等可能抽法数为 (382)=703\binom{38}{2} = 703

因为 703=1937703 = 19 \cdot 3755=51155 = 5 \cdot 11, 没有公因子,所以概率 55703\frac{55}{703} 已是最简形式,m+n=55+703=758m + n = 55 + 703 = 758

After the matching pair is removed, 3838 cards remain: nine numbers with four cards each and one number with only two cards. The number of ways to draw a pair is 9(42)+(22)=54+1=55,9\binom{4}{2} + \binom{2}{2} = 54 + 1 = 55, out of (382)=703\binom{38}{2} = 703 equally likely draws.

Since 703=1937703 = 19 \cdot 37 shares no factor with 55=511,55 = 5 \cdot 11, the probability 55703\frac{55}{703} is in lowest terms, and m+n=55+703=758.m + n = 55 + 703 = 758.
